What injuries are common for 50-year-olds?

Injuries can happen to anyone at any age. However, as we age, our bodies become more susceptible to injuries due to a decline in bone density, muscle mass, and other changes in the body.

For people who are 50 years old and above, there are certain injuries that are more common than others.

Falls

One of the most common injuries for people who are 50 years old and above is falls. Falls can happen due to several reasons, including slips on wet or uneven surfaces, tripping over objects, and loss of balance due to age-related changes in the body.

Falls can lead to fractures, sprains, and other injuries, which can be severe and impact a person’s overall health and well-being.

Fractures

Fractures are another common injury for 50-year-olds, especially those who have low bone density or osteoporosis. Fractures can occur due to falls, sports injuries, and accidents.

The most common types of fractures in 50-year-olds are hip fractures, wrist fractures, and spine fractures. These injuries can take a long time to heal, and they can cause long-term disability and reduced mobility.

Joint Injuries

As we age, our joints become less flexible and more prone to injuries. Joint injuries can happen due to overuse, improper lifting or bending, and sports injuries.

Common joint injuries in 50-year-olds include sprains, strains, and tears in the knee, shoulder, and ankle. These injuries can cause pain, swelling, and reduced range of motion, which can significantly impact a person’s daily activities.

Back Pain

Back pain is a common complaint among people who are 50 years old and above. Age-related changes in the spine can lead to conditions such as arthritis, herniated discs, and spinal stenosis, which can cause chronic back pain.

Other factors that can contribute to back pain in 50-year-olds include poor posture, lack of exercise, and obesity. Back pain can significantly impact a person’s quality of life, making it difficult to perform everyday tasks and activities.

Cardiovascular Disease

Although not an injury in the traditional sense, cardiovascular disease is a common health concern for people who are 50 years old and above.

Cardiovascular disease refers to conditions that affect the heart and blood vessels, such as high blood pressure, coronary heart disease, and stroke. These conditions can be caused by a variety of factors, including age, genetics, and lifestyle habits such as smoking, poor diet, and lack of exercise.

Cardiovascular disease is a major cause of death among people who are 50 years old and above, making it important to take steps to prevent and manage these conditions.
